  • Median Finishing Time

    The median finishing time represents the midpoint of all recorded times, providing a valuable measure of the typical participant’s performance. Unlike the average, the median is less susceptible to being skewed by outlier performances, offering a more stable representation of the general field. Changes in the median finishing time from year to year can reflect shifts in overall participant fitness levels or course conditions.

Frequently Asked Questions

This section addresses common inquiries regarding the DC Half Marathon 2025 results, providing clarity and facilitating efficient access to information.

Question 1: When will the official 2025 DC Half Marathon results be available?

Official results are typically published within 24-48 hours of the race conclusion. Specific timing depends on the race organizers and the technology employed for timing and data processing.

Question 2: Where can the results be accessed?

Results are typically posted on the official DC Half Marathon website. They may also be available through third-party timing and results platforms used by the race organizers.

Question 3: How are the results categorized?

Results are generally categorized by gender, age group, and overall placement. Some races may also include specific categories for wheelchair athletes or other divisions.

Question 4: What information is included in the results?

Typically, results include finishing time, overall placement, age group rank, and bib number. Some races may also include split times and pace information.

Question 5: How can one search for specific individual results?

Most results platforms allow searches by name or bib number. Specific search functionality depends on the platform used by the race organizers.

Question 6: What if there is a discrepancy in the listed results?

Individuals who believe there is an error in their results should contact the race organizers directly through the channels provided on the official race website.

Tips for Utilizing DC Half Marathon 2025 Results Data

Examining race results data offers valuable insights for runners of all levels. Strategic analysis can inform training adjustments, goal setting, and an enhanced understanding of competitive dynamics. The following tips offer guidance for maximizing the utility of the 2025 DC Half Marathon results.

Tip 1: Benchmark Personal Performance: Compare individual finishing times against previous race performances to track progress and identify areas for improvement. A slower time than expected may indicate a need for increased training volume or adjusted pacing strategies.

Tip 2: Analyze Age Group Competition: Evaluate performance relative to peers within the same age group to gain a more accurate assessment of competitive standing. This allows for more realistic goal setting and targeted training adjustments.

Tip 3: Study Pace Variations: Examine split times to understand pace variations throughout the race. Consistent pacing suggests effective race management, while significant variations may highlight areas needing attention in training.

Tip 4: Learn from Top Performers: Analyze the strategies and training regimens of top finishers, particularly those within similar age groups or with comparable running backgrounds. This can provide inspiration and insights for refining personal training approaches.

Tip 5: Consider Course Conditions: Factor in race day conditions (temperature, humidity, wind) when analyzing results. Challenging conditions can significantly impact performance and should be considered when comparing results across different years or races.

Tip 6: Utilize Data for Goal Setting: Leverage race results data to set realistic performance goals for future races. Data-driven goal setting provides a concrete framework for structuring training plans and measuring progress.

Tip 7: Track Long-Term Progress: Maintain a record of race results over multiple years to observe long-term performance trends. This longitudinal perspective offers valuable insights into training efficacy and overall athletic development.
